Blavia

Dictionary of Greek and Roman Geography

BLAVIA(Blaye), on the right bank of the Garonne, and on the road from Burdigala ( Bordeaux) to Mediolanum of the Santones, or Saintes. In the Antonine Itin. the name varies, according to the MSS., between Blavium and Blavatum, but the Table has it Blavia, as it is in Ausonius. (Epist. 10)—
Aut iteratarum qua glarea trita viarum
Fert militarem ad Blaviam.
The distances from Bordeauxdo not agree either with the Itinerary or the Table, but the site of Blavia cannot be doubtful.
The Blabia of the Notitia is supposed by D'Anville and others to be at the mouth of the Blavet, in the department of Morbihan.
